SCHP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2020 in Review

411 of the 4,888 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Schwab US TIPS ETF (SCHP) for Q2 2020, worth a combined $8.2B — up 24% from $6.64B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 65 funds opened new SCHP positions and 45 closed out — a net gain of 20 holders — while 163 added to existing stakes and 118 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Charles Schwab Investment Advisory, adding an estimated $2.28B.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$504M.
